@dano2k3 With the router turned on, stick a paperclip/pin into the reset button hole and hold until the power cycles and then release.

If you are still unable to log in to the web interface page of the BE800 and the internet connection is still not working, please try searching for the router on your phone using the Tether app. If the Tether app can detect the router successfully, try logging in to the console to see if you can complete the Quick Setup as described in ' How to setup TP-Link Wi-Fi Router on Tether APP'.
BTW, if you're using a cable modem with the BE800, please also follow this article to ensure you can connect to the internet properly.
